2.1 GENERAL RECOMMENDATIONS
Never expose the indoor unit to direct va-
pours from a hob.
e device can be used by children at least 8 years old as
well as by persons with reduced physical, sensory or
mental capabilities, or lack of experience or required
knowledge, provided that they are under surveillance,
or a er t he y h av e b e en i ns t ruc t ed re l at i ng t o t h e s a fe u se
and have understood the potential dangers.
Children must not play with the appliance.
Cleaning and maintenance destined to be performed by
the user can not be carried out by unsupervised chil-
dren.
For safety purposes, check that the air in-
take/ue exhaust terminals (if tted) are
not blocked.
If temporary shutdown of the indoor unit is required,
proceed as follows:
a) drain the heating system if antifreeze is not used;
b) shut o the electrical and water supply.

Never clean the appliance or connected
p a r t s w i t h e a s i l y a m m a b le s u b st a n c e s .
Never leave containers or ammable
substances in the same environment as
the appliance.
Do not open or tamper with the appliance.
Do not take apart or tamper with the intake and exhaust
pipes.
Only use the user interface devices listed in this section
of the booklet.
Do not climb on the appliance, do not use
the appliance as a support base.
e use of components involving use of
electrical power requires some funda-
m en t a l r u l e s t o be o b s e r v e d su c h a s :
– do not touch the appliance with wet or
moist parts of the body; do not touch
when barefoot;
– never pull electrical cables or leave the
appliance exposed to atmospheric
agents (rain, sunlight, etc.);
– the appliance power cable must not be
replaced by the user;
– in the event of damage to the cable,
switch o the appliance and contact
exclusively qualied sta for replace-
ment;
– if the appliance is not to be used for a
certain period, disconnect the main
indoor unit external switch.
Water at a temperature of more than 50
°C can cause serious burns.
Always check the water temperature be-
fore any use.
e temperatures indicated by the display have a toler-
ance of +/- 3°C due to environmental conditions that
c a n n o t b e b l a m e d o n t h e i n d o o r u n i t .
Aer brief periods of inactivity, visually check that the
siphon is properly lled with condensate and top it up if
necessary.
